Job Description: We are seeking an experienced and motivated Mechanical Engineer to join their dynamic team. The successful candidate will contribute to the design, development, and optimisation of cutting-edge automotive systems, with a focus on efficiency, performance, and sustainability.
Key Responsibilities:

  • Design and develop mechanical systems and components for motor vehicles, ensuring optimal functionality and reliability.
  • Conduct research and analysis to innovate and enhance vehicle performance and fuel efficiency.
  • Collaborate with cross-disciplinary teams, including electrical and software engineers, to deliver integrated and high-performing solutions.
  • Utilise CAD software (e.g., SolidWorks, AutoCAD) for detailed mechanical designs and simulations.
  • Perform testing, prototyping, and troubleshooting to validate designs and improve system performance.
  • Ensure all designs adhere to industry standards, safety regulations, and environmental guidelines.
  • Prepare technical documentation, including specifications, reports, and user manuals.

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in Mechanical Engineering or a related field.
  • Proven experience in the automotive industry.
  • Proficiency in CAD software and mechanical design tools.
  • Strong knowledge of materials, manufacturing processes, and vehicle systems.
  •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ills.
